我正在尝试根据 c-cpp 将 clangd
与 Spacemacs 一起使用页。我已尝试下载 LLVM 的 macOS 二进制文件,我已关注 this和 this ,但是当我运行 which clangd
时,它说找不到。我也运行了 brew install llvm
,但这也没有表明 clangd
在我的路径中。我在 /usr/local/Cellar/llvm/9.0.0_1/bin
下确实有一个二进制文件,但是当我重新启动 Emacs 并打开 C++ 源文件时,我的 LSP 没有做任何事情。我的路径中有 /usr/local/bin
。
最佳答案
我将 /usr/local/opt/llvm/bin/
添加到我的 PATH 中,并且效果很好。感谢 Mikael Springer .我想知道为什么它不能与其他位置一起使用(以及为什么我有多个 llvm 二进制文件副本)。
关于macos - 如何在 Mac 上安装 clangd?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/59185976/